Firestorm Fan Rotating Header Image

Posts Tagged ‘Demore Barnes’

Firestorm foe Tokamak is coming to The Flash TV series

Another surprise Firestorm-related casting from The Flash! According to Russ Burlingame over on, Demore Barnes has been cast as Henry Hewitt, better known as the Firestorm villain Tokamak, on The Flash! From Russ’ article, The CW describes the character as “a charming, but cocky scientist who was affected by the same Particle Accelerator explosion that created […]

Related Posts with Thumbnails